413 Request Entuty Too Large
原因:上传文件失败,请求实体太大。nginx有个参数client_max_body_size在限制请求实体的大小,把它改大点就可以了
如果配置文件没有这个参数,应该会在系统里有个默认的值
1.打开nginx配置文件 nginx.conf, 路径一般是:/etc/nginx/nginx.conf
2.在http{}段中加入 client_max_body_size 20m。20m为允许上传的最大值,自己可进行修改
可以选择在http{ }中设置:client_max_body_size 20m;
也可以选择在server{ }中设置:client_max_body_size 20m;
还可以选择在location{ }中设置:client_max_body_size 20m;
三者有区别
设置到http{}内,控制全局nginx所有请求报文大小
设置到server{}内,控制该server的所有请求报文大小
设置到location{}内,控制满足该路由规则的请求报文大小
3.保存后重启nginx